Abstract

The utility model provides a connecting seat for circular steel tube cross beams of a framework. A through hole is formed in the middle of the baseplate of the main body part of the connecting seat and is connected with a through hole on a circular lug boss into a whole body and the two through holes are coaxial; both the diameters of the through holes are smaller than that of a cross beam; a transitional round corner with a diameter ranging from 25 to 30 is formed between the outer peripheral surface of the circular lug boss and the baseplate; a round tube-shaped positioning table is arranged in the through hole of the main body part of the connecting seat; and one part of the positioning table is fixed in the through hole at the main body part of the connecting seat, and the other end thereof extends to the exterior of the baseplate at the main body part of the connecting seat. The utility model effectively solves the stress concentration problem of the connecting part of the cross beam and the inner side of a side beam, reduces difficulty in processing and manufacturing, facilitates manufacture, reduces welding quantity and polishing quantity, and improves production efficiency.

Description

Framework round steel pipe crossbeam Connection Block
Technical field the utility model relates to a kind of urban rail car, particularly its truck frame.
Background technology urban rail car bogie truck end is installed the framework of disc brake and mainly is made up of crossbeam and curb girder, be the cooresponding with it two groups of through holes of box curb girder that two parallel round steel pipe crossbeam both sides are passed two symmetries respectively, and crossbeam and curb girder intersection position composition " well " the font framework that is weldingly connected.Find through the framework finite element analysis, when this bogie truck apply brake, the inboard riser connecting portion of crossbeam and curb girder has the serious stress concentration phenomenon, be connected static strength and strength at repeated alternation for what guarantee crossbeam and curb girder, make its loading stress in certain stress amplitude scope, need to increase certain knuckle, so that dispersive stress effectively at bonded assembly intersection position.At present, the more advanced practice is: the intersection position built-up welding that is connected at inboard riser of curb girder and crossbeam goes out very high fillet weld, polish the required radius of rounding of dispersive stress (usually more than R25) then.Its weak point is: this big welding capacity structure causes the serious shrinkage distortion of framework easily, and the processing and manufacturing difficulty is big; Polishing amount simultaneously is big, production efficiency is low.
The summary of the invention the purpose of this utility model is to provide a kind of dispersive stress effectively can reduce processing and manufacturing difficulty, framework round steel pipe crossbeam Connection Block that production efficiency is high again.
The utility model mainly is to establish Connection Block with the junction of crossbeam on the inboard riser of curb girder.This Connection Block base portion includes base plate and boss platform.Wherein, the base plate profile is not limit, and preferably the shape with curb girder inner vertical plate entablatrance connecting through hole part matches, promptly base plate be about two limits can link to each other with the cover plate up and down of curb girder respectively, about two quadrangles that side can link to each other with inner vertical plate respectively.This base plate middle part is provided with through hole, its with the boss platform that is connected as a single entity in the through hole coaxial line and both diameters all less than the crossbeam diameter, for secondary processing leaves surplus.Establish knuckle between above-mentioned boss platform outer peripheral face and the base plate, it is between R25-R30.Be provided with the tubular positioning table in addition in the through hole of above-mentioned Connection Block base portion, the one partial fixing is in the through hole of Connection Block base portion, and another part reaches the outside of Connection Block base portion base plate.The utility model compared with prior art has following advantage:
1, the utility model has solved the problem of stress concentration of crossbeam and the inboard connecting portion of curb girder effectively.Adopt ANSYS finite element analysis means, framework integral body is carried out the static strength and the Fatigue Strength Analysis of various operating modes, confirm that the utility model can satisfy the Joint strenght requirement of framework under various force status; Static strength and punishing stress test by the framework simulated condition have also confirmed The above results.
2, alleviated the processing and manufacturing difficulty, the convenient manufacturing.
3, reduced welding capacity and polishing amount, enhanced productivity.
